diff --git a/package.json b/package.json index 0d0c83963..a01a72e31 100644 --- a/package.json +++ b/package.json @@ -23,7 +23,7 @@ "dependencies": { "@apollo/client": "^3.5.8", "@aragon/ods": "^0.3.1", - "@aragon/sdk-client": "^1.14.0", + "@aragon/sdk-client": "^1.17.1", "@elastic/apm-rum-react": "^2.0.0", "@radix-ui/react-accordion": "^1.1.2", "@tanstack/react-query": "^4.32.1", diff --git a/src/context/createProposal.tsx b/src/context/createProposal.tsx index dbecbbd02..39dfcbc7b 100644 --- a/src/context/createProposal.tsx +++ b/src/context/createProposal.tsx @@ -19,7 +19,7 @@ import { SupportedNetworksArray, SupportedVersion, } from '@aragon/sdk-client-common'; -import {hexToBytes} from '@aragon/sdk-common'; +import {hexToBytes} from '@aragon/sdk-client-common'; import {useQueryClient} from '@tanstack/react-query'; import differenceInSeconds from 'date-fns/differenceInSeconds'; import {ethers} from 'ethers'; diff --git a/src/hooks/useDaoDetails.tsx b/src/hooks/useDaoDetails.tsx index acf6b1502..664fceb4f 100644 --- a/src/hooks/useDaoDetails.tsx +++ b/src/hooks/useDaoDetails.tsx @@ -11,7 +11,7 @@ import {CHAIN_METADATA} from 'utils/constants'; import {toDisplayEns} from 'utils/library'; import {NotFound} from 'utils/paths'; import {useClient} from './useClient'; -import {resolveIpfsCid} from '@aragon/sdk-common'; +import {resolveIpfsCid} from '@aragon/sdk-client-common'; /** * Fetches DAO data for a given DAO address or ENS name using a given client. diff --git a/src/utils/library.ts b/src/utils/library.ts index 196b826e4..dd2eb8907 100644 --- a/src/utils/library.ts +++ b/src/utils/library.ts @@ -13,7 +13,7 @@ import { DaoAction, SupportedNetwork as SdkSupportedNetworks, } from '@aragon/sdk-client-common'; -import {bytesToHex, resolveIpfsCid} from '@aragon/sdk-common'; +import {bytesToHex, resolveIpfsCid} from '@aragon/sdk-client-common'; import {fetchEnsAvatar} from '@wagmi/core'; import {BigNumber, BigNumberish, constants, providers} from 'ethers'; import { diff --git a/yarn.lock b/yarn.lock index 29e2ecf49..c0955c49b 100644 --- a/yarn.lock +++ b/yarn.lock @@ -79,21 +79,20 @@ dependencies: ethers "^5.6.2" -"@aragon/osx-ethers@1.3.0-rc0.2", "@aragon/osx-ethers@^1.3.0-rc0.2": - version "1.3.0-rc0.2" - resolved "https://registry.yarnpkg.com/@aragon/osx-ethers/-/osx-ethers-1.3.0-rc0.2.tgz#820f325ee8514bc6e598135bba2501f124d92d31" - integrity sha512-PpsmyZOBRQPElEsiLNkoGg/4j+oJn8SJC6S0oN837k5JofkleLbOdZgUmB0SHmL98hvcE157MoRZ4YM+IXbhhA== +"@aragon/osx-ethers@1.3.0-rc0.3", "@aragon/osx-ethers@^1.3.0-rc0.3": + version "1.3.0-rc0.3" + resolved "https://registry.yarnpkg.com/@aragon/osx-ethers/-/osx-ethers-1.3.0-rc0.3.tgz#53c7ee2888e25704932e4450c1518014cb383093" + integrity sha512-8hjNtAni7rGygtZDScJuCUh0QnA5q6gF8zhQycyhCvvjwakxWouLFEySpBPIYoFsMziqFa4E2uu/XyNHQb+YiQ== dependencies: ethers "^5.6.2" -"@aragon/sdk-client-common@^1.6.0": - version "1.6.0" - resolved "https://registry.yarnpkg.com/@aragon/sdk-client-common/-/sdk-client-common-1.6.0.tgz#02d7f65a5f83e40d3f430052824e1c16bc460e9e" - integrity sha512-Rb4+PM4cIXM1eBvxdnNcAtpQMKlwATpVsebJT0ODKVqmVy3gR8i8aiKZJWDxx0dxOn2S7FlocTdOOXyXAVCA0Q== +"@aragon/sdk-client-common@^1.9.0": + version "1.9.0" + resolved "https://registry.yarnpkg.com/@aragon/sdk-client-common/-/sdk-client-common-1.9.0.tgz#a433fc989394dcc6368bf013c7a2924bd754add1" + integrity sha512-t/TtBCOZp0jk+QhejVE35yYLuq1lVJIhLYcXupPst4zYsArVodRAk7Zlv09CqphXOcyPiClM4vMLRIOJQZxjZA== dependencies: - "@aragon/osx-ethers" "^1.3.0-rc0.2" + "@aragon/osx-ethers" "^1.3.0-rc0.3" "@aragon/osx-ethers-v1.0.0" "npm:@aragon/osx-ethers@1.2.1" - "@aragon/sdk-common" "^1.7.0" "@aragon/sdk-ipfs" "^1.1.0" "@ethersproject/abstract-signer" "^5.5.0" "@ethersproject/bignumber" "^5.6.0" @@ -103,15 +102,15 @@ "@ethersproject/wallet" "^5.6.0" graphql "^16.5.0" graphql-request "^4.3.0" + yup "^1.2.0" -"@aragon/sdk-client@^1.14.0": - version "1.14.0" - resolved "https://registry.yarnpkg.com/@aragon/sdk-client/-/sdk-client-1.14.0.tgz#994052955d4bad5ad51d637e12634c67127ca8be" - integrity sha512-6nEPNoCO4SuIbj2CoM3dRaZw6yaBLH3yUUubCc3ynWYPdHMK6aeUhu5Q+GOLM5g6x+utPtGx5eUv9ydsqGS0MQ== +"@aragon/sdk-client@^1.17.1": + version "1.17.1" + resolved "https://registry.yarnpkg.com/@aragon/sdk-client/-/sdk-client-1.17.1.tgz#88f343327ca914a6d59392ad0928514894ea86ff" + integrity sha512-v31tGM+WFMPKtoLYx3BBDg58MqjqPYuJPPjXa7XvF6ChgojbWyzLkSHlZR56Zoff5mXT3k8neD2Y+BVWv01fFA== dependencies: - "@aragon/osx-ethers" "1.3.0-rc0.2" - "@aragon/sdk-client-common" "^1.6.0" - "@aragon/sdk-common" "^1.7.0" + "@aragon/osx-ethers" "1.3.0-rc0.3" + "@aragon/sdk-client-common" "^1.9.0" "@aragon/sdk-ipfs" "^1.1.0" "@ethersproject/abstract-signer" "^5.5.0" "@ethersproject/bignumber" "^5.6.0" @@ -123,11 +122,7 @@ "@openzeppelin/contracts-upgradeable" "^4.8.1" graphql "^16.5.0" graphql-request "^4.3.0" - -"@aragon/sdk-common@^1.7.0": - version "1.7.0" - resolved "https://registry.yarnpkg.com/@aragon/sdk-common/-/sdk-common-1.7.0.tgz#7e71617aec584ff241ff4c7a0d0e73303f169539" - integrity sha512-Op5c52Qn6MdNdPu+ZJDj9ai1Leur+VpVebaGE3HaZMPYE34IPXblmM10YU05H9Znf5g6jvIDLRB8xQmUOTFscw== + yup "^1.2.0" "@aragon/sdk-ipfs@^1.1.0": version "1.1.0" @@ -16257,6 +16252,11 @@ prop-types@^15.5.8: object-assign "^4.1.1" react-is "^16.13.1" +property-expr@^2.0.5: + version "2.0.6" + resolved "https://registry.yarnpkg.com/property-expr/-/property-expr-2.0.6.tgz#f77bc00d5928a6c748414ad12882e83f24aec1e8" + integrity sha512-SVtmxhRE/CGkn3eZY1T6pC8Nln6Fr/lu1mKSgRud0eC73whjGfoAogbn78LkD8aFL0zz3bAFerKSnOl7NlErBA== + prosemirror-changeset@^2.2.0: version "2.2.1" resolved "https://registry.yarnpkg.com/prosemirror-changeset/-/prosemirror-changeset-2.2.1.tgz#dae94b63aec618fac7bb9061648e6e2a79988383" @@ -18709,6 +18709,11 @@ timed-out@^4.0.0, timed-out@^4.0.1: resolved "https://registry.yarnpkg.com/timed-out/-/timed-out-4.0.1.tgz#f32eacac5a175bea25d7fab565ab3ed8741ef56f" integrity sha1-8y6srFoXW+ol1/q1Zas+2HQe9W8= +tiny-case@^1.0.3: + version "1.0.3" + resolved "https://registry.yarnpkg.com/tiny-case/-/tiny-case-1.0.3.tgz#d980d66bc72b5d5a9ca86fb7c9ffdb9c898ddd03" + integrity sha512-Eet/eeMhkO6TX8mnUteS9zgPbUMQa4I6Kkp5ORiBD5476/m+PIRiumP5tmh5ioJpH7k51Kehawy2UDfsnxxY8Q== + tippy.js@^6.3.7: version "6.3.7" resolved "https://registry.yarnpkg.com/tippy.js/-/tippy.js-6.3.7.tgz#8ccfb651d642010ed9a32ff29b0e9e19c5b8c61c" @@ -18775,6 +18780,11 @@ toidentifier@1.0.1: resolved "https://registry.yarnpkg.com/toidentifier/-/toidentifier-1.0.1.tgz#3be34321a88a820ed1bd80dfaa33e479fbb8dd35" integrity sha512-o5sSPKEkg/DIQNmH43V0/uerLrpzVedkUh8tGNvaeXpfpuwjKenlSox/2O/BTlZUtEe+JG7s5YhEz608PlAHRA== +toposort@^2.0.2: + version "2.0.2" + resolved "https://registry.yarnpkg.com/toposort/-/toposort-2.0.2.tgz#ae21768175d1559d48bef35420b2f4962f09c330" + integrity sha512-0a5EOkAUp8D4moMi2W8ZF8jcga7BgZd91O/yabJCFY8az+XSzeGyTKs0Aoo897iV1Nj6guFq8orWDS96z91oGg== + tough-cookie@^4.1.2, tough-cookie@^4.1.3: version "4.1.3" resolved "https://registry.yarnpkg.com/tough-cookie/-/tough-cookie-4.1.3.tgz#97b9adb0728b42280aa3d814b6b999b2ff0318bf" @@ -20298,6 +20308,16 @@ yocto-queue@^1.0.0: resolved "https://registry.yarnpkg.com/yocto-queue/-/yocto-queue-1.0.0.tgz#7f816433fb2cbc511ec8bf7d263c3b58a1a3c251" integrity sha512-9bnSc/HEW2uRy67wc+T8UwauLuPJVn28jb+GtJY16iiKWyvmYJRXVT4UamsAEGQfPohgr2q4Tq0sQbQlxTfi1g== +yup@^1.2.0: + version "1.3.2" + resolved "https://registry.yarnpkg.com/yup/-/yup-1.3.2.tgz#afffc458f1513ed386e6aaf4bcaa4e67a9e270dc" + integrity sha512-6KCM971iQtJ+/KUaHdrhVr2LDkfhBtFPRnsG1P8F4q3uUVQ2RfEM9xekpha9aA4GXWJevjM10eDcPQ1FfWlmaQ== + dependencies: + property-expr "^2.0.5" + tiny-case "^1.0.3" + toposort "^2.0.2" + type-fest "^2.19.0" + zen-observable-ts@^1.2.0: version "1.2.3" resolved "https://registry.yarnpkg.com/zen-observable-ts/-/zen-observable-ts-1.2.3.tgz#c2f5ccebe812faf0cfcde547e6004f65b1a6d769"